Hopewell police blotter 7/12

A 17-year-old boy was charged with possession of less than 50 grams of marijuana and possession of drug paraphernalia after a police officer saw the juvenile and two other boys near the turf athletic fields on the Lawrenceville-Pennington Road at 11:48 p.m. on June 25 and stopped to investigate.

An assortment of items, valued at a combined $16,000, were reported stolen from a Pleasant Valley Road home. Police responded to a burglar alarm on June 16 and discovered that the house had been entered through an unlocked door.

A 37-year-old Morrisville, Pa., man was charged with driving while intoxicated, assault by auto and other motor vehicle violations after he was involved in a two-car crash on State Highway 29 at 6:07 p.m., June 18. The occupants of the second car suffered moderate injuries and were treated by medical personnel.

A 45-year-old Trenton woman who was wanted on an outstanding warrant was turned over to Hopewell Township police by the East Windsor Township Police Department at 4:17 a.m. on June 27.

A 34-year-old Hopewell Township man was arrested on an outstanding traffic warrant form Ewing Township after police responded to his home at 2:28 p.m. on June 21 for an investigation.

A 28-year-old Belle Mead woman was charged with driving while intoxicated and other motor vehicle violations by police, who were investigating a suspicious incident on Pennington-Rocky Hill Road at 12:07 a.m. on June 22.

A 45-year-old Massachusetts woman was charged with possession of marijuana after she was stopped for a motor vehicle violation on Scotch Road at 11:37 p.m., June 14. While he was investigating the motor vehicle violation, the police officer smelled marijuana coming from the car and discovered the passenger had marijuana in her possession.
